Drug Charges for Two Men During Traffic Stop

Two men face charges after being stopped on Watson Boulevard in Union. State troopers arrested 38-year-old Thomas Getchell of Binghamton and 31-year-old Christopher Nugent of Deposit. Both were charged with drug counts. Getchell was also charged with criminal possession of a weapon.
